Output 36e050bdc3f1a4c4fe2fd15f2e1fc7d81ce93c49cddd46cf4ac45e83d9fb7940:40

value
26846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c1ae3edc660e40d227952358a7381926378bebc OP_EQUAL
address
3ETpjmrE6X2Xyjqa4iA91GJWV5UpGFKqZq
transaction
36e050bdc3f1a4c4fe2fd15f2e1fc7d81ce93c49cddd46cf4ac45e83d9fb7940
confirmations
204147
spent
true